SPH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

136 of the 5,711 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Suburban Propane Partners (SPH)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$264M — down 1.2% from $268M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 22 funds closed out of SPH and 14 opened new positions — a net loss of 8 holders — while 24 trimmed existing stakes and 50 added.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$9.73M. The largest seller was Invesco, cutting an estimated $30M.
